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

Antibody for human amyloid beta. Antibody selectively binds human amyloid beta 42 peptide over human amyloid beta 40 peptide. Antibodies specific for amyloid beta 42 as therapeutic agents for binding amyloid beta 42 peptide and treating conditions associated with amyloidosis, such as Alzheimer's disease.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. An isolated antibody molecule that is selective for binding human amyloid beta 1-42 peptide (Aβ1-42) over human amyloid beta 1-40 peptide (Aβ1-40), wherein the antibody molecule comprises (i) a VH domain comprising the Abet0380 set of HCDRs, wherein the amino acid sequences of the Abet0380 HCDRs are HCDR1 SEQ ID NO: 525, HCDR2 SEQ ID NO: 526, and HCDR3 SEQ ID NO: 527, or comprising the Abet0380 set of HCDRs with one or two amino acid mutations, and (ii) a VL domain comprising the Abet0380 set of LCDRs, wherein the amino acid sequences of the Abet0380 LCDRs are LCDR1 SEQ ID NO: 534 LCDR2 SEQ ID NO: 535, and LCDR3 SEQ ID NO: 536, or comprising the Abet0380 set of LCDRs with one or two amino acid mutations. 2. An antibody molecule according to claim 1 , comprising the Abet0380-GL VH domain amino acid sequence SEQ ID NO: 524 and the Abet0380-GL VL domain amino acid sequence SEQ ID NO: 533. 3. An isolated antibody molecule that is selective for binding human amyloid beta 1-42 peptide (Aβ1-42) over human amyloid beta 1-40 peptide (Aβ1-40) that competes for binding to Aβ1-42 with an antibody molecule comprising a VH domain amino acid sequence SEQ ID NO: 524 and a VL domain amino acid sequence SEQ ID NO: 533. 4. A composition comprising an antibody molecule according to claim 1 , and a pharmaceutically acceptable excipient. 5. A method of treating a human or animal subject having an amyloidosis associated with amyloid beta, the method comprising administering to the subject the antibody of claim 1 . 6. The method according to claim 5 , wherein the treatment at least reduces amyloidosis; treats Alzheimer's disease; improves cognition or reduces cognitive decline in an Alzheimer's disease or Down's syndrome patient; or treats macular degeneration. 7. A method of at least reducing amyloidosis, treating Alzheimer's disease, improving cognition or reducing cognitive decline in an Alzheimer's disease or Down's syndrome patient, and/or treating macular degeneration in an individual, comprising administering to the individual an antibody molecule according to claim 1 .
